Palmer Solar Center is a 5 MW solar power plant in the United States, operated by Palmer Solar Center LLC and commissioned in 2018. Ranked #840 of 3289 solar plants in the United States. Its 5 MW represents 0.01% of the country's total solar capacity of 40,823 MW. The largest solar plant in the United States is Sandstone Solar Energy Project at 2,000 MW, making Palmer Solar Center 400 times smaller. Nearby plants within 50 km include North Anna Nuclear Generating Station (1960.4 MW, Nuclear) and Tenaska Virginia Generating Station (1011.4 MW, Gas). The facility is located in Virginia, approximately 60 km northwest of Richmond.

Palmer Solar Center is a solar power plant producing approximately 8 GWh of clean electricity per year with zero direct CO₂ emissions during operation.

Lifecycle emissions: ~41 g CO₂/kWh (manufacturing, transport, decommissioning)
